So to commemorate Valentine's Day, I would like to have a little discussion about the concept of loneliness.

Have you just been waiting your whole life for Mr./Mrs. Right to come along and save you from your loneliness?

That's usually a resounding, "YES! How can I find him/her!?"

But if you can't stand being alone with yourself, then how can you expect someone else to stand being alone with you?

So many of us forgo the process of discovering who we are and building on that, and instead wait for someone to come along and impregnate us with a personality and a sense of purpose.

One of my not so famous Kehlyn quotes is, "Be the person you would want the person you would want to love to love. And then love that person."

Read it a few times. It's tricky I know. How would you even be able to spot your beloved Mr./Mrs. Right if you don't even know who you are?

Obviously who we are will always be an unfinished adaptation susceptible to all sorts of influences, so there never really is a stage of ripeness that we can present to our future lover as our absolute self. But our core being is supposed to decide which influences to absorb and which are just a dead skin in need of a good sloughing.

Which is exactly why we keep having all these "bad relationships" that just end up just being a "waste of time".

In my opinion, no relationship is ever a waste of time.
Dating is mostly trial and error.
Lots of error.
Again and again until we finally figure out what we don't want for ourselves.
Does that mean our exes are all bad people?
Less often than we realize. They may just be someone else's Mr./Mrs. Right, and we may have helped them come closer to figuring out who that is.

But in the meantime, until Mr./Mrs. Anybody comes along to try on the glass slipper, have you even started building your palace?

YOUR palace. YOUR life. You only get one you know. And after all this talk of Mr./Mrs. Right, I regret to inform you that they probably don't exist. Human beings have far too many facets for one person to be perfect for another. But you DO exist. So learn to love yourself like you're all you've got.
